Transaction c4faded71e643cb6c790629aa581cfcbf1765be1ad1c2e3790aeb3408054215a
1 Input
1 Output
-
c4faded71e643cb6c790629aa581cfcbf1765be1ad1c2e3790aeb3408054215a:0
- value
- 20607420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ef4b5032f8092e5a6723f7e79bc97ee33ecb26f9 OP_EQUAL
- address
- 3PWHeFRZotowiWwS6hZY4xbnisbfbw58aW